Sebastien Bourdais expressed optimism for Cadillac's prospects in the 2026 Le Mans 24 Hours, citing improved top speed as a key factor. Last year, Cadillac secured a front-row lockout with a 1-2 in Hyperpole but struggled in race conditions, leading to reservations about the V-Series.R's performance. Bourdais' comments reflect a shift in confidence as the team prepares for the upcoming race, which will take place later this month.
